Weatherstone, Westminster, CO Local Guide

How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Weatherstone?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Weatherstone Studio Apartments | $1,541 | $1,539 | $1,544 |
| Weatherstone 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,709 | $1,125 | $3,292 |
| Weatherstone 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,144 | $1,325 | $4,550 |
| Weatherstone 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,928 | $1,690 | $5,102 |
How much does it cost to rent a home in Weatherstone?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| 2 Bedroom Homes | $2,678 | $1,997 | $4,200 |
| 3 Bedroom Homes | $3,150 | $2,595 | $4,950 |
| 4 Bedroom Homes | $3,443 | $2,895 | $4,995 |
| 5 Bedroom Homes | $3,750 | $3,750 | $3,750 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Weatherstone
What is the current pricing and availability for apartments for rent in the Weatherstone area of Westminster, CO?
As of today, August 30, 2026, there are currently 86 available Weatherstone apartments priced from $1,125 to $5,102, with an average monthly rent of $1,937.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Weatherstone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Weatherstone ranges from $1,125 to $3,292 with an average monthly rent of $1,709.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Weatherstone c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Weatherstone range from $1,325 to $4,550.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$2,144.
How expensive are Weatherstone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 16 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Weatherstone on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,690 to $5,102 - averaging $2,928 for the location.
